In various industrial applications, the need for reliable and durable seating solutions is crucial This is where PTFE (polytetrafluoroethylene) seats come into play, offering exceptional performance and longevity in demanding environments The unique properties of PTFE make it an ideal material for seating components in valves, pumps, and other critical equipment.
PTFE is a synthetic polymer that is known for its resistance to chemicals, high temperatures, and wear These properties make it an excellent choice for manufacturing seats that are subjected to harsh conditions and aggressive media PTFE seats can withstand a wide range of chemicals, including acids, bases, solvents, and gases, making them versatile for use in diverse industrial settings.
One of the key advantages of PTFE seats is their low friction coefficient, which allows for smooth operation and reduced wear in moving parts This is particularly important in valves and pumps, where tight sealing and minimal friction are essential for efficient performance The low friction of PTFE seats also helps to prevent galling and scoring of mating surfaces, ensuring a longer service life for the equipment.
Another important characteristic of PTFE seats is their high temperature resistance PTFE can withstand temperatures ranging from -200°C to 260°C, making it suitable for applications where extreme heat or cold is a factor This thermal stability ensures that PTFE seats will not deform or degrade under high temperatures, maintaining their integrity and performance over time.
In addition to its chemical and thermal resistance, PTFE is also non-reactive and inert, making it compatible with a wide range of substances without causing contamination or corrosion This makes PTFE seats ideal for use in industries such as chemical processing, pharmaceuticals, food and beverage, and oil and gas, where purity and cleanliness are paramount.

They can be manufactured as flat seats, ball seats, or custom-designed shapes to fit specific valve or pump designs The flexibility of PTFE allows for precision machining and forming of seats with tight tolerances, ensuring a perfect fit and seal in the equipment.
The installation of PTFE seats requires careful attention to detail to ensure proper alignment and sealing Proper seating of PTFE components is essential for leak-free operation and optimal performance of the equipment Special care should be taken to avoid over-torquing or misalignment during assembly, as this can lead to premature wear and failure of the seats.
Regular maintenance and inspection of PTFE seats are recommended to ensure their continued performance and longevity Periodic checks for signs of wear, deformation, or damage can help identify potential issues before they escalate Replacement of worn or damaged seats should be done promptly to prevent leaks or malfunctions in the equipment.
